Hi 123098, I was told to take two Doxy together on the first day.....but always after food.

My GP said she took Doxy in the past, and as well as not taking them on an empty stomach, drink plenty of water with them, and stand up as well so that the pills don't sit in the oesophagus . If you are able walk around a bit.

Don't lie down either.

These tips have helped me, as I have vomited them up in the past.
